Enjoy Illinois 300 recap: Busch smokes competition en route to victory
Kyle Busch picked up his 63rd career victory at Worldwide Technology Raceway. It was his third win of the season. In race marred by lightning holds, brake failures and power outages, Busch won the first stage and lead for a race high 121 of 243 laps.
